Hi, I am mohankrishna, second owner of the vehicle, friday (10th-nov) i took my vehicle to vinayaka service center for running repairs and they commited that vehicle will be delivered by 5pm sameday. Executive ms. Anitha called me in the evening 6:30 pm saying that my vehicle is having emi due and they have blacklisted my vehicle and couldn't deliver till i clear my dues. They told me to come to office on saturday 9 am and i went there, they made to me wait till 12:30 with no respect and suspecting me like a defaulter, but in fact there were no emi due on my vehicle, it has been cleared in the month of june-2017 only, as your systems are not up to date and how can you guys stop my vehicle without even cross checking. As my wife is carrying now she is the owner of the vehicle she went under depression which is going to effect her and her babies health aswell. There should be a proper investigation before saying something to customer. At last by 12:30 they came and said your emi's are cleared and they didn't uploaded in system so we are delivering your vehicle with out even apologies. Is this the way a big company like skoda should treat their customers. I am expecting proper investigation and response on this issue. Was this information helpful? | |||||
